"You like him that much?" Dan Ah asked, laying in bed.
Seo Daeryong looked at the baby in his arms, having rushed home the moment he finished work at the Sanzu River Hall. "I do. Very much so."
Five days ago, Dan Ah had given birth to a son. Seo Daeryong only now learned that childbirth was no ordinary matter. He had naively thought a pregnant woman just gave birth. Watching from her side, he realized it was not an easy task at all.
"That's enough staring," Dan Ah said.
Despite his wife's protest, Seo Daeryong had no intention of putting down the baby.
Dan Ah giggled. This was the same man who had trembled like an aspen leaf on the first day, terrified of dropping the child. "You should eat quickly and go train your martial arts."
"I'll stay just a little longer. Ah, the little guy just smiled. That's right, I'm your Daddy."
Even holding his son, it did not feel real.
Have I truly become a father? I can't tell if I'm dreaming or awake.
"It's a huge relief that he looks like you," he said.
The son was the spitting image of his mother. He had worried what he would do if the boy took after him and had a gloomy face.
"I was hoping he'd look like you," Dan Ah replied.
"What are you talking about! How would I handle the resentment later if that happened?"
"What's wrong with you?"
"I like how things are now. I'm so happy to have such a handsome son who looks like you."
"His mouth is the spitting image of yours," Dan Ah pointed out.
Seo Daeryong mimicked the baby's mouth. Seeing the child in person was completely different from when he was in the womb. "My son! My handsome son!"
Just then, a voice came from behind him. "Bragging about your son already?"
Seo Daeryong turned in surprise and saw Geom Mugeuk standing there. "Young Cult Leader!"
"Congratulations, Daeryong," Geom Mugeuk said.
"Young Cult Leader! I've become a father!" Seo Daeryong exclaimed.
He should have first asked if Geom Mugeuk had returned safely, but seeing Geom Mugeuk's face made him unable to contain his surging emotion. Looking at Geom Mugeuk, he felt the same overwhelming feeling a woman experiences when she sees her own mother after giving birth.
Geom Mugeuk approached and looked at the baby. "He's definitely worth bragging about."
"I'd say this is a success, right?" Seo Daeryong grinned.
"It's a perfect success! What's his name?"
"We named him Yeongha."
"Seo Yeongha. That's a good name." Geom Mugeuk turned to Dan Ah. "Lady Dan, congratulations. You've worked hard."
"It's all thanks to you, Young Cult Leader," Dan Ah said sincerely.
Geom Mugeuk smirked. Her husband said the same thing every time he opened his mouth. As if without the Young Cult Leader, he would never have known such happiness in his life.
He handed Seo Daeryong the medicine he had brought. "I asked the Demonic Physician to specially prepare this. It'll help your wife with her postpartum recovery."
"Thank you, Young Cult Leader."
Seo Daeryong and Dan Ah bowed together politely to express their gratitude.
"Would you like to hold him?" Seo Daeryong asked.
"Of course, he's your son. I should hold him."
As he handed the baby over, Seo Daeryong quickly added, "You have to support his neck and head well. Support him with your arm like this, and use your other hand to support his back and bottom. Yes, like that. Relax."
To his surprise, though, Geom Mugeuk held the baby skillfully, proving his worries needless.
"What am I supposed to do if you're good at holding babies too? Isn't it okay for you to be bad at something like this?" he grumbled.
"You say that because you haven't realized that I'm using a tremendous amount of qi right now."
Seo Daeryong stretched out his senses. Like Geom Mugeuk said, a soft, cloud-like qi swirled around the baby. "…Baby, pay your respects. This is the Young Cult Leader."
The baby beamed, as if he had truly understood the words.
A smile naturally formed on Geom Mugeuk's lips. "Yeongha, congratulations on being born to good parents."
He handed the baby to Dan Ah and asked Seo Daeryong, "So, how does it feel to be a father?"
"I'm still dazed."
Geom Mugeuk smiled, then promised Seo Daeryong the greatest gift of all. "When the child is older, I'll personally open his Conception and Governing Vessels for him."
Seo Daeryong and Dan Ah were stunned. Opening the Conception and Governing Vessels consumed a lot of qi and the process was extremely dangerous. It was something never done for anyone outside one's own family.
"Young Cult Leader! Thank you. Thank you so much."
Seo Daeryong was as happy as when the Blood Heaven Blade Demon had opened his own Conception and Governing Vessels. No, he was even happier. This meant Geom Mugeuk truly regarded the baby as a nephew.
Amidst it all, he did not forget to make a witty remark.
"When it wouldn't be enough to pledge loyalty for generations, I'm receiving love for generations instead."
Truly, it was a debt he could not repay even with his death.
"As I watch my child grow, I'll find the right way for him and raise him well."
If that was the advice he had given before the child was born, Geom Mugeuk now offered new advice. "I once heard someone say this. Raise your child as if he were a guest. Just as we don't treat guests poorly, you should raise your child with kindness and respect, and just as a guest leaves, you should consider that your child will also leave one day. It must mean to treat them well, but not to be tied down."
Seo Daeryong repeated Geom Mugeuk's words in his mind. "I'll keep that in mind and raise him well, but I'm not sure if I'll be able to let this guest go."
Geom Mugeuk chuckled. Right, that must be why people tell even their fifty-year-old children to be careful.
"Later, you'll probably say this to me," he said. "'Young Cult Leader, you don't know how big the difference is between reality and theory, do you? When it comes to children…!'"
Listening, Seo Daeryong and Dan Ah laughed together.
"Come to think of it, I was so busy with my own child that I didn't even ask about Master. I heard he didn't return with you this time," Seo Daeryong said.
"He decided to tour around the jianghu a little longer with the Sword Supreme."
"Tell him to take his time."
"Why? So you can slack off on your martial arts training and play with the baby?"
Seo Daeryong, on the contrary, strengthened his resolve. "Wrong. I'm going to train twice as hard now, no, ten times harder."
Geom Mugeuk believed him. He was certain that Seo Daeryong would be a truly good parent.
"I'll be going now. Lady Dan, please take good care of yourself."
Seo Daeryong pouted, looking disappointed. Reaching out, he tried to stop Geom Mugeuk. "Young Cult Leader, it's been a while. Please stay for dinner."
"I have dinner plans with my father, so I'll be on my way today," Geom Mugeuk explained, then bid farewell to the baby in Dan Ah's arms. "Welcome to the world, my dear nephew. Grow up healthy and strong!"
When Geom Mugeuk had gone, Seo Daeryong said to the baby, "Don't be like your Daddy. Grow up to be like the Young Cult Leader."
Dan Ah refuted him firmly, "No, grow up to be like your Daddy. Mommy would like that much, much more."

Geom Mugeuk went to his father's bedchambers and waited while his father changed his clothes.
Some things immediately caught his eye. A scroll depicting his brother and himself hung on one wall. Next to it, the flower-patterned pajamas he had given as a gift were neatly folded. On a decorative stand beside that were dolls of his father, the Demon Supremes, himself, and his brother Geom Muyang.
He never would have known that his father was the kind of person who would hang such things in his room, wear flower-patterned pajamas, and display dolls if he had not grown closer to him.
Just then, his father entered the room.
Geom Mugeuk said seriously, "Father, I think there's some kind of conspiracy afoot. The painting, and these dolls too. It seems my brother was drawn and made to be more handsome."
"When coincidences overlap, shouldn't you suspect they might be the truth?"
Geom Mugeuk smiled and turned toward his father, who still favored his elder brother, and complained, "I'm hungry, Father."
"Let's go eat."
They had arranged it beforehand, so dinner was already prepared.
"It's been a while since I've had a meal prepared by the Heavenly Demon Hall's chefs."
It was the first dinner he had with his father in a long time.
While they ate, Geom Mugeuk told his father about his trip outside the cult. His father had already heard the important matters through the All-Knowing Hall, but Geom Mugeuk added the exciting details only he could provide to the story's skeleton.
"By the way, did you know that the Blade Demon and the Sword Supreme had feelings for each other?"
His father nodded.
"Oh, and Elder Blade Demon took such good care of the Sword Supreme that I was treated like a nuisance. I'm so sad!"
"As if you would be. I'm relieved you didn't just tease my Demon Supremes."
"You misunderstand me, Father!"
"So, where did those two say they were going?"
"They went to Lake Tai."
A faint smile touched Geom Woojin's lips. He remembered that the four of them, including the Fist Demon, had met there in the past.
Geom Mugeuk guessed from his father's expression that there was a story behind the location. "Have you been to Lake Tai?"
Geom Woojin nodded.
Geom Mugeuk grinned. "Let's go there as a family, together with my brother next time. You can have a drink with your sons on a boat on the lake."
Pleasantries done, he went back to serious topics.
"…By the way, those bastards used the Soul-Returning Song to summon the souls of those they had fought until now. It was possible because they apparently gave a one-of-a-kind miracle herb called the Heaven's Will Divine Pill to a user of sound arts."
He explained the subsequent battle in detail, knowing his father was most interested in stories of combat and martial arts.
"…And that's how I finished them off completely."
"You eliminated them with the Heavenly Demon Destroys the World?"
"Yes, their souls wouldn't disappear even when their heads were cut off."
"Were you able to control the Heavenly Demon Destroys the World?"
"Ahem! To a certain extent…"
Geom Woojin raised an eyebrow, indicating he did not think his son was at that level yet. "Still, it must not have been easy to use that in a small space with many people."
Geom Mugeuk smirked. It was time to speak of the Spacetime Manipulation Technique. "That's why I used a certain secret art to isolate them."
"A secret art?"
Geom Mugeuk hinted at it by reciting the incantation. "Would you like to try and guess what incantation this is?"
"It sounds like a demonic art from the Blood Cult."
"Good guess! I'll recite it one more time."
"No need. I've already memorized it."
Geom Mugeuk stared at his father, utterly shocked. "You memorized it after hearing it only once?"
"……"
"That can't be! I can't believe it."
To prove he was telling the truth, Geom Woojin recited the incantation from beginning to end, word for word.
"You are truly amazing!" Geom Mugeuk exclaimed. His father had even accurately guessed the martial art's origin.
"Is it the Heavenly Wind Cult Leader's martial art?"
"How did you know?"
"Judging by the incantation, it's clearly a supreme demonic art. In this era, he's the only one to have mastered a Blood Cult demonic art of that level."
"That's correct. It's a martial art of the Heavenly Wind Cult." Geom Mugeuk nodded. As expected, his father was a natural genius at martial arts.
"What martial art is this incantation for?"
"The reason I was able to use the Heavenly Demon Destroys the World freely before was because of this martial art." After a brief pause, Geom Mugeuk revealed what the incantation was for. "It's the Spacetime Manipulation Technique."
The Spacetime Manipulation Technique was a martial art that Geom Woojin had heard of before, but he had never imagined his son would know the Heavenly Wind Cult Leader's unique martial art.
"I know about the Spacetime Manipulation Technique, but that stingy bastard actually passed it down to you?"
"Yes, I had the opportunity to learn it when the Heavenly Wind Cult Leader first came to our Cult."
"You recited this incantation for a reason, didn't you?"
Geom Mugeuk grinned. His father was too sharp. "Yes, I really want to teach this secret art to you as well, Father. I've already received the Heavenly Wind Cult Leader's permission."
The Spacetime Manipulation Technique was the surest way to escape a crisis.
"I refuse."
Geom Mugeuk pouted. His father refused flatly, just as he had expected. "I want to take a walk with you in a new space, Father…"
"What's so great about being inside an illusion? It's suffocating."
"No, it's not. It's exactly like reality! No, it's even more real than reality! Also, do you know how useful this martial art is? You'll know when you see it for yourself!"
TAK!
Geom Mugeuk activated the Spacetime Manipulation Technique, and a green field spread out around him. To his father, it must have looked as if he had vanished in an instant.
Will you still say it's not useful?
PWAAAK!
The space before his eyes tore apart, and something pierced through. To his surprise, it was the Heavenly Demon Sword.
JIIIIIIK!
His father stepped through the tear, ripping the world of the Spacetime Manipulation Technique wide open. He had incredibly dismantled the technique.
"You could see how to break it?" Geom Mugeuk exclaimed, bewildered.
"Don't you know that no demonic art or wicked technique can stand before the Nine Calamities Demonic Art?" Geom Woojin replied as if it were only natural.
This was the power of the Nine Calamities Demonic Art at the Twelfth Star of complete mastery. The art could even tear apart the Spacetime Manipulation Technique.
Geom Mugeuk peered behind his father. The outside world was visible through the tear in space. He had opened the Spacetime Manipulation Technique countless times, but this sight was utterly unfamiliar.
"You may be able to enter, Father, but others can't, can they? It can be a useful refuge in a moment of crisis."
His father looked at him quizzically, as if asking why he would ever need to hide. "I will never flee," he declared resolutely.
Faced with his stubborn father, Geom Mugeuk deployed his trump card. He would provoke his father's competitive spirit.
"The Heavenly Wind Cult Leader told me he mastered this martial art in three days. He said no one would ever be able to break his record."
The corners of Geom Woojin's mouth lifted in a smirk. He knew he was being provoked. "So? How long did it take you?"
"I have the Heavenly Martial Body, don't I?"
"I asked you how long it took."
Geom Mugeuk knew the Heavenly Wind Cult Leader's record would not be enough of a provocation. His father would naturally assume he could master it faster. The only record his father cared about was his son's.
In reality, it had taken him exactly four hours, but mastering it in four hours was an impossible feat, even for his father. He might not even attempt the challenge.
"It took me only twelve hours."
He gave a time that his father would find challenging but achievable.
Please forgive this white lie, Father! It's fine if you learn it and never use it. Just please learn it!
"Father, you can't compare yourself to me. Just breaking the Heavenly Wind Cult Leader's record would be amazing…"
His father cut him off and set the time. "Let's meet again in ten hours."
